A serene, closed-eyed visage emerges like a quiet altar from a turbulent field of color, its pale planes and delicate contouring creating a calm center amid surrounding abrasion and graffiti-like marks. The crimson collar reads as both devotional garment and flicker of earthly passion, while fractured blues, yellows, and shadowed blacks press in like the noise of the world—held at bay by the figure’s inward gaze. Fine ornamental motifs and botanical traces at the lower edge suggest renewal and continuity, as if contemplation itself is a generative act that reorganizes chaos into pattern. In this tension between stillness and rupture, the work becomes a meditation on inner refuge—spiritual presence not as escape, but as a luminous resistance.
